3. The Entertainer

What's better for a frisbee-chasing pup than showing off with an expertly-done flip just before retrieving its prize?

For a pooch named Chai in Oregon, a hop over a screen fence just wasn't enough to get the applause it knew it deserved. Instead, the dog ran head first into the netting and performed its "first front flip" on camera. It may have looked like an accident, but we suspect it knew what it was doing all along.

"Hold my bone while I take this jump," the owner joked. Now that's a show!

 

4. The Partner in Prank

With a creative prankster for an owner, this pup didn't stand a chance against this frightening plan.

The Polish owner dressed his small dog in a giant tarantula costume and proceeded to hide it in places to ensure a scare. In a video titled "Mutant Giant Spider Dog," Chica, a dachshund by the looks of it, is unleashed on unsuspecting members of the public -- scaring them out of their wits.

One scene in the video, created by owner Sylwester Wardega, features two women discovering the giant spider apparently attacking a man in an elevator, leaving the women to flee in terror, while another features a man in a train station who discovers body parts dangling from giant pieces of web before being chased by the dog spider into a giant web.
